    What gage of extension cord.

    As others have said, bigger is better and shorter is better. Best is not to use one at all if possible. But if you have to, hold the cord where it plugs into the outlet, if it gets warm to the touch, keep an eye on it. If it gets noticably hot = big red flag! "DANGER, WILL ROBINSON!"

    Electric Smoker Modifications

    Since new, I started putting the chips in a 1-pound coffee can. Position the can so it makes maximum contact with the element. Cleanup involves dumping the ashes in a trash can. The only caveat is the can will *probably* have a plastic label or paint that should be removed (or else ... YUCK!). I...
